Speedmaster History: From the Moon to Modern Wrist watch
The Swatch Group's Speedmaster boasts a rich background, inextricably linked with space exploration. Initially designed as a racing chronograph in 1957, its true moment arrived in 1969 when it became the only timekeeper on the Lunar surface during the Apollo 11 flight. This iconic status secured the Speedmaster’s position as a embodiment of mankind's accomplishment. Now, while staying true to its heritage, the Speedmaster continues to advance, offering a range of stylish variations for the modern collector.
Collecting Omega Speedmasters: A Buyer's Guide
Embarking on the adventure of collecting classic Omega Speedmasters can be both rewarding and intricate. These iconic watches boast a rich background, from their early spaceflight association to the moon, to their current popularity among enthusiasts. Consider several factors before you start your acquisition process. First, establish your price range; Speedmasters can vary significantly in price depending on version, shape, and uncommonness. Investigate the different periods – the “pre-moon” designation 2915, the renowned 145.012, the “manual” winding variations, and the following automatic selections. Pay close attention to the dial, movement, and housing – evidence of wear are common for used pieces, but serious issues can influence value.

Caring for Your Iconic
To ensure your prized Speedmaster instrument continues to function flawlessly, periodic maintenance is vital . We recommend having your Speedmaster professionally inspected every three years , based on your usage habits . This comprises a detailed inspection of the movement , substituting aged seals , and oiling vital elements . In addition, think about having the band polished and the glass checked for scratches . Adhering to these straightforward suggestions will allow your Speedmaster to be a treasured heirloom for years to come.
